RT info:eu-repo/semantics/conferenceObject T1 Integration of DEM data with satellite imagery for forest change detection A1 Álvarez Taboada, María Flor A1 Rodríguez Pérez, José Ramón A1 Asenjo Gómez, A A2 Ingeniería CartograficaGeodesica y Fotogrametria K1 Ingeniería agrícola K1 Teledetección K1 Pinus radiata K1 DEM AB In a standard supervised clasification, increases in land map classification accuracy have been obtained by including topographic attributes as inputs to the classification algorithm. In this study we investigate the potential of such data as a means to increase the accuracy of supervised forest change detection using Landsat 5 imagery in a target area located in El Bierzo (León). Pinus radiata plantations are the most important forest stands in this area, concening stocks and the economic interest of the owners and timber purchasers YR 2013 FD 2013-05-29 LK http://hdl.handle.net/10612/2682 UL http://hdl.handle.net/10612/2682 NO ForestSat, 2005, Boras, Suecia DS BULERIA.
